Active natural hair scalp treatment ingredients that are great for repairing and soothing scalp and even regrowing hair include:
Lavender Oil: A soothing, healing antibacterial and antifungal oil that is also reputed to encourage hair regrowth and counteract the effects of some shampoo ingredients that can cause follicle damage
Neem Oil: Some call this a wonder oil because it treats so many conditions from psoriasis to dandruff. Its anti fungal and antibacterial so is highly effective as a hair scalp treatment for dandruff, and scalp infections like scalp sores.
Rosemary Oil: Soothing and antibacterial helps to treat dandruff
Tea Tree Oil: Tea tree oil has long been used as a highyl effective natural dandruff remedy. Its antifungal and antibacterial
Aloe: Aloe vera is both healing and moisturising because its a natual humectant (water attractant) and contains properties to repair skin. Its very moisturizing to hair and skin alike.
You can add these ingredients to your non irritating shampoo & conditioner (use no more than 2% essential oils in your bottle) to create your own dandruff remedy, or purchase a ready made soothing scalp treatment containing neem, tea tree and lavender.
